This software does not support diagnostics over K-Line. Some can be done by most tools like Launch. Note: Some vehicles may use CAN bus for engine ECU (ECM) diagnostics but still use K-Line for diagnostics of other control modules. The latest software release supports diagnostics of following control modules: ECM, ECMD (ECM Diesel), TCM, ABS, BCM, SRS, IPDM, AV, AFS, 4WAS Front, 4WAS Rear, SEAT, HVAC and EPS over the CAN bus. Aftermarket ECUs like AEM, Haltech, Link or MoTeC are not supported.įunctions supported by the NDS III software are listed on the Functions page. The NDS III software supports factory OEM ECUs. A list of tested and recommended adaptors is available on the Supported Adaptors page.

You will require a generic VAG COM K+CAN adaptor to connect to the car. The software can be used with the VAG COM K+CAN adaptor. If you are unsure, you can always download the NDS III software and test the connection to your car before purchasing the license. The list is by no means comprehensive and is constantly being updated as new vehicles are tested. This software must be used with a Nissan Vehicle Interface (J-47446-VI2-B and J-52925-VI3). They are equipped with a 16 pin OBDII connecter and use a Consult III protocol over a CAN bus.Ī list of cars that the software has been tested on is located on the Supported Vehicles page. CONSULT-III plus Diagnostic Software (Version: 225.10.00). The NDS III software is intended for the latest generation Nissan and Infiniti cars build after year 2008.
